The Defense Logistics Agency awarded contract SPE8ED26V0427 to CHARLES REED KNIGHT JR (CAGE 1S002) for the procurement of cushioning material for packaging, identified by NSN 8145016039517, with a total contract value of $932.10. The award was issued on July 28, 2026, pursuant to solicitation SPE8ED-26-T-1162, which followed streamlined automated acquisition procedures under the DIBBS system. Performance is governed by a delivery schedule requiring shipment within 167 days after receipt of order, with a need ship date of January 18, 2027, and a scheduled delivery to the DLA Distribution San Joaquin warehouse in Tracy, California. FOB terms designate origin as the point of title transfer. The contract mandates strict adherence to packaging standards including ASTM D3951 and DLA’s RP001 for palletization, with all labeling and marking required to comply with MIL-STD-129, including barcoding, unit of issue, and quantity per unit pack. Hazardous material packaging must conform to the Hazard Communication Standard (29 CFR 1910.1200), and specialized labeling is required for radioactive or hazardous substances, with alternative compliance pathways available for items regulated under FIFRA, FFDCA, or similar statutes. The contract incorporates numerous Federal Acquisition Regulation and Defense Federal Acquisition Regulation Supplement clauses, including mandatory provisions for safeguarding contractor information systems under DFARS 252.204-7012 and NIST SP 800-171, cybersecurity incident reporting, and the prohibition of unauthorized obligations. Contractual compliance includes the use of Wide Area WorkFlow for invoicing and payment requests, with no alternative platforms authorized. The contractor must maintain an active System for Award Management registration and comply with small business representation requirements, including potential flow-down obligations to subcontractors. The contract includes clauses on accelerated payments to small business subcontractors, equal opportunity for workers with disabilities, and prohibitions on compelled confidentiality agreements. A deviation 2026-00038 modifies several standard FAR clauses to align with current DLA policy, while DFARS clause 252.240-7997 mandates specific NIST assessment controls. The award is fixed-price, with no option quantities identified
